there is frequently reported about problems at check-in when the trip was booked through the internet and payment done by credit card and the credit card was not shown at check-in counter due to various reasons (forgot, expired, changed to new one...)

In 2011 the was a court decision at Landgericht Frankfurt (county court) / Germany in favor of all passengers who did not show requested credit card at check-in counter: airline cannot refuse transport due to missing credit card if passenger can identify himself with other valid document.

As far as I know, this is applicable for all flights ex Europe.

A friend of mine who was refused transport previously received his money back and a compensation by free airline miles with Etihad.
